Description: G4M1 Betty 705 kokutai Rabaul Apr 1943

Hello,

This is my texture set for Allen's G4M1 Betty available in CFS2 Japanese planes section here at SOH.

Install: Download and install Allen' plane, then unzip my files and drop the contents of the folders panel and texture in the aircraft folder, letting overwrite the old one files, that's is, have fun!!
